We are pleased to announce the latest post on the SUARA SEACEN Blog by Amarendra Mohan, Senior Financial Sector Specialist at The SEACEN Centre and Marie-Alice Moreau from the Banque de France.

This desktop survey assesses the extent to which 14 Asian and 6 European Banks are complying with the Basel Committee’s consultative document on disclosure requirements for climate-related financial risks. The survey shows that Asian banks are 25% compliant (63% for the European banks), highlighting that more work is needed to ensure full compliance.
